What net retarding force must be supplied to chute to stop car in a distance of 1240 m? Answer in units of N.?
Given: g=9.81 m/s2.
The parachute on a race car that weighs 8920 N opens at the end of a quarter mile run when the car is traveling 35 m/s. Answer in units of N.
Use work-KE theorem.
W = ΔKE
W = F * d
So do this:
1/2mvf^2 - 1/2mvi^2 = F *d
divide 8920 by g to obtain the mass m. Then let
vi = 35 m/s
vf = 0
d = 1240 m
You have all the variables to solve for the Force here.
